BTS' Jungkook once again surfaced in the headlines after he emerged as the first K-pop soloist and fastest Asian act to surpass 8.9 billion streams in Spotify history. The Hate You singer made this new record during his ongoing break from his military service in South Korea.

He also created this record with his inaugural solo album, GOLDEN, which debuted in November 2023 ahead of his military enlistment. Fans of Jeon Jungkook were ecstatic with his new milestone. As a result, the idol’s fandom filled the social media with their praises for him. One of them wrote:

BTS' Jungkook’s GOLDEN exceeded 5.6 billion streams recently

The BTS idol’s first solo album created another record, recently crossing the mark of 5.6 billion streams on Spotify. It also became the first album by an Asian act to achieve this mark.

GOLDEN was launched on November 3, 2023, before Jungkook left for his military service in December 2023. The album featured a total of eleven compositions; here’s the list of its songs:

  • Closer to You (feat. Major Lazer)
  • Seven (feat. Latto) Explicit Version
  • Yes or No
  • Please Don't Change (feat. DJ Snake)
  • Hate You
  • Somebody
  • Standing Next to You
  • Too Sad to Dance
  • Shot Glass of Tears
  • Seven (ft. Latto) Clean Version
  • 3D (feat. Jack Harlow)

Recently, BTS’ Jungkook also broke the record for most albums sold by a K-pop soloist with his release. The achievement was for his record GOLDEN, which sold 9.2 million total equivalent copies.

At the time of writing, JK is nearing his military discharge following his enlistment in December 2023. He joined the army along with his fellow singer Jimin, and both will be freed from their respective terms in June this year.
